Output 248617579d496658e1981b2fb23ddf577e040c263f0553d24b0712e0f4d4ef6f:0

value
450596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e969751286520aca3552ee24a0dc2483472560d7 OP_EQUAL
address
MVBL1RrRnWKyWT3wscyXZYvXmhkt7g4ndq
transaction
248617579d496658e1981b2fb23ddf577e040c263f0553d24b0712e0f4d4ef6f
spent
true